About Alwin der Letzte (1960) — A Heartwarming East German Comedy

In the charming East German comedy 'Alwin der Letzte (1960)', director Hubert Hoelzke masterfully weaves a tale of rural life and social change. The story revolves around Alwin Schmieder, a widower who refuses to join the LPG and struggles to find a new wife. His rejection of Barbara, his son's girlfriend, due to her city background, sets off a chain of events that brings unexpected movement into the Schmieder household.
